MIDDLE EAST HEAT PUMP MARKET INTRODUCTION

Heat pumps are versatile devices that can both heat and cool spaces, making them a popular choice for residential and commercial applications. Unlike traditional heating and cooling systems that rely on burning fuels, heat pumps transfer thermal energy from one place to another, offering significant energy efficiency benefits. Heat pumps are a sustainable and efficient solution for heating and cooling. Their versatility, energy efficiency, and environmental benefits make them a popular choice for both residential and commercial applications.

 

In the Middle East, where climate conditions can vary significantly between scorching summers and mild winters, heat pumps offer a highly efficient and sustainable solution for indoor comfort.As the region continues to focus on energy efficiency and environmental sustainability, the demand for heat pumps is expected to grow.

NEW DEVELOPMENT

 

Integration with Renewable Energy:

  • Solar Power Pairing:Heat pumps are increasingly being paired with solar power systems to create more sustainable and cost-effective heating and cooling solutions. This combination can reduce reliance on the grid and lower energy bills.
  • Hybrid Systems:Hybrid heat pump systems that combine air-source and geothermal technologies are being developed to offer enhanced efficiency and flexibility in various climate conditions.

 

Technological Advancements:

  • Improved Efficiency:Manufacturers are continuously developing heat pumps with higher energy efficiency ratings, reducing energy consumption and operating costs.
  • Smart Grid Integration:Heat pumps are being integrated with smart grids to enable demand response capabilities, helping to balance energy supply and demand.
  • IoT Connectivity:Advanced heat pump models are equipped with IoT connectivity, allowing for remote monitoring, control, and optimization.

 

Government Incentives and Policies:

  • Subsidies and Tax Breaks:Governments in the Middle East are offering various financial incentives to encourage the adoption of heat pumps. These incentives can make heat pumps more affordable for consumers and businesses.
  • Regulatory Support:Governments are implementing policies and regulations to support the growth of the heat pump market, such as building codes that mandate energy-efficient HVAC systems.

 

Expanding Applications:

  • District Heating and Cooling:Heat pumps are being used in district heating and cooling systems to provide efficient and sustainable heating and cooling services to multiple buildings.
  • Industrial Processes:Heat pumps are finding applications in industrial processes, such as heat recovery and process heating, to improve energy efficiency and reduce operating costs.

 

Environmental Considerations:

  • Low-GWP Refrigerants:Manufacturers are transitioning to heat pumps that use low-global-warming-potential (GWP) refrigerants to reduce the environmental impact of these systems.
  • Sustainable Materials:Efforts are being made to use sustainable materials and manufacturing processes in the production of heat pumps.
